Rilasciato Vim 9.1
Vim è un noto editor di testo per terminale utilizzato nel mondo UNIX e Linux, famoso per il suo impatto unico sugli utenti. Essenzialmente, le persone hanno 2 reazioni: o diventano rapidamente fan devoti e lo usano per tutta la vita oppure lo trovano troppo impegnativo e complesso con cui lavorarci.
Esiste anche una versione gVim (o gvim o GVim) dotata di interfaccia grafica o GUI (e munita quindi di una normale barra dei comandi) ed è disponibile per Linux e Windows, mentre la corrispondente versione per macOS è denominata MacVim o Mac Vim. gVim è l’abbreviazione di GUI Vim. Questa versione è più facile da usare ma resta pur sempre di difficile approccio. Funziona grazie alle Librerie GTK ed è sempre free, open source, con licenza GNU GPL, ed è facilmente reperibile nei repository ufficiali delle distribuzioni GNU/Linux.
In memoria di Bram, il cuore e l’anima di Vim
Il 2 gennaio 2024 il progetto Vim ha annunciato il rilascio di Vim 9.1, con un toccante tributo al suo sviluppatore principale, Bram Moolenaar, scomparso 6 mesi fa, di cui avevo dato notizia. Bram Moolenaar, celebrato per i suoi oltre 30 anni di dedizione al progetto, è stato la forza trainante di Vim, un editor che è diventato parte integrante di molti nella comunità di programmazione.
Nuove funzionalità in Vim 9.1
Vim 9.1, descritto principalmente come una versione di correzione di bug, porta sul tavolo centinaia di correzioni di bug, insieme a una manciata di nuove funzionalità e diversi miglioramenti minori. Tra le aggiunte più notevoli ci sono:
- Classi e oggetti Vim9: questa versione migliora il supporto per classi e oggetti nel linguaggio di scripting Vim9, aggiungendo un nuovo livello di sofisticazione alla scrittura degli script.
- Il comando :d efer: mirato a migliorare i processi di pulizia delle funzioni.
- Supporto testo virtuale: migliora la funzionalità delle attività del server linguistico, come i suggerimenti intarsiati.
- Scorrimento fluido: una funzionalità molto richiesta che migliora l’esperienza di scorrimento.
- Plugin EditorConfig: ora incluso in Vim, facilita una migliore coerenza del codice.
- Aggiornamento OpenVMS: Vim è stato aggiornato per supportare OpenVMS, ampliandone l’usabilità.
- Miglioramenti di xxd: l’aggiunta dell’output a colori e la possibilità di invertire il bit dump in xxd.
Inoltre, Vim 9.1 risolve anche vari problemi che affliggevano le versioni precedenti, tra cui accesso non sicuro alla memoria, perdite di memoria, buffer overflow e potenziali arresti anomali. Inoltre, questa versione introduce alcune nuove funzioni, comandi e opzioni, arricchendo ulteriormente le capacità di Vim.
Infine, il server FTP Vim, utilizzato da molto tempo, è stato chiuso. Gli utenti sono incoraggiati a passare al repository Git per futuri aggiornamenti e distribuzioni.
Per informazioni più dettagliate su tutte le modifiche in Vim 9.1, fare riferimento all’annuncio del rilascio e questa la pagina dei download.
Fonte: https://linuxiac.com/vim-9-1-terminal-text-editor-released/
Fonte: https://alternativeto.net/news/2024/1/vim-9-1-brings-support-for-vim9-classes-and-objects-smooth-scrolling-and-many-bug-fixes/
Fonte: https://www.phoronix.com/news/Vim-9.1-Released
Se vuoi sostenerci, puoi farlo acquistando qualsiasi cosa dai diversi link di affiliazione che abbiamo nel nostro sito o partendo da qui oppure alcune di queste distribuzioni GNU/Linux che sono disponibili sul nostro negozio online, quelle mancanti possono essere comunque richieste, e su cui trovi anche PC, NAS e il ns ServerOne. Se ti senti generoso, puoi anche donarmi solo 1€ o più se vuoi con PayPal e aiutarmi a continuare a pubblicare più contenuti come questo. Grazie!
Hai dubbi o problemi? Ti aiutiamo noi!
Se vuoi rimanere sempre aggiornato, iscriviti al nostro canale Telegram.Se vuoi ricevere supporto per qualsiasi dubbio o problema, iscriviti alla nostra community Facebook o gruppo Telegram.
Cosa ne pensi? Fateci sapere i vostri pensieri nei commenti qui sotto.
Ti piace quello che leggi? Per favore condividilo con gli altri.